What's the best time of year to travel to Oro-Medonte with my pet?
When you travel with your pet, keeping tabs on the weather can help you make the trip more safe and fun for everyone. The hottest months are usually July and August, with an average temperature of 18°C, while the coldest months are January and February, with an average of -5°C. The snowiest months in Oro-Medonte are February, January, March and December, with each month seeing an average of 46 cm of snowfall.
What is there to see and do with your pet in Oro-Medonte?
Known for its skiing, Oro-Medonte has lots to offer visitors, including its golfing and hiking trails. See the local sights and visit Hardwood Ski and Bike and Horseshoe Valley. While you're there, make sure you don't miss Settlers' Ghost Golf Club and Bass Lake Provincial Park.
